RELEASE CHECKLIST — Step 14 (Vantrel Edge Gateway)

Before sign-off, verify the flaky DNS resolution fix landed. Symptoms: intermittent NXDOMAIN on internal lookups to the Korrin discovery service, roughly 1 in 200 queries, worse under load. Fix caches negative responses for 2s instead of 60s and retries once with jitter. Run the smoke suite twice; both passes must show zero resolution failures. If anything fails, ping the networking rotation before proceeding. Record the build that passed below.

build token for fajop-bawif: htk9_96d65e784

## Tuning

The receipt mailer (Almsgate) batches donation receipts and sends through the Thornquay relay. On-call: if the queue backs up, resist the urge to crank batch size — the relay rate-limits per connection, and bigger batches just mean bigger retries. Scale worker count first, then shorten the flush interval. Dedupe window must stay longer than the retry horizon or donors get duplicate receipts, which generates tickets. All knobs live in one place and are read at worker start. Current production values follow.

tuning table, kajop-yafof:
QUOTAS = {
    "wenath": 10,
    "ulaael": 5,
}

MEMO — Sales Leads Only

Effective immediately, hiring in the Coastal Accounts division is frozen. No exceptions, no backfills without sign-off from Dara Quennel. Open requisitions are pulled as of Friday. Pipeline commitments stand; redistribute coverage among current reps. Do not discuss externally or with candidates already in process — recruiting will handle those conversations. Questions go to your regional director, not HR directly. The rationale is outlined in the confidential note below.

confidential, kaweg-tawef: The western region missed its Ralvan quota by 57.6 percent last quarter. Framirix Holdings plans to lower the Eliox list price by 24.6 percent in January. The board signed off on a budget of $446.6 million for Project Zorvan. The renewal with Ralvanox Freight closes at $283.1 million a year, 20.2 percent below the last contract.

# Flaglight Rollouts — Approvals

Quick version for on-call: any rollout touching more than 5% of traffic needs an approval in Flaglight before the ramp continues. Kill switches don't need approval — just flip them and note it in the incident channel. Scheduled ramps pause automatically if error budget burns hot. If you're stuck at 2 a.m. with a pending approval, there's one person authorized to override, and that's the approver below.

account owner for tagep-bafof: Norael Gilax Juleth